But it's also what makes the process of creating the pieces so exciting and inspiring for the artist. "It's an intoxicating material. It's challenging. It's fussy. It can crack," she says. "You begin to have this very intimate relationship with porcelain.… I understood its little quirks." One of the key ways she's grown to understand and even relish those quirks is through shaping the pieces by hand, which allows her to create the evocative contours and movement that have come to define her work. "What I love about hand-forming objects is also the quiet and intimacy of me working with the clay," she says.
